Volvo Group IP is handling intellectual property matters for the complete Volvo Group, working in a business integrated and strategical setup with a constant proactive approach. We are currently located in Sweden, France, USA, South Korea and India.
Our four teams; Patents, IP Strategy & Portfolio, IP Legal, Trademarks & Designs, and IP Business Office; are taking care of the complete life cycle of trademarks, designs and patents, supporting and advising in strategical partnerships, licensing and other agreements, driving enforcement and defense matters and handling IP risk assessments.
Our Patents team is, as patent experts, key for driving all matters related to patents, handling inventions, creating and prosecuting patents to be high-value assets, assessing risk in relation to third-party patent rights and more. The team comprises Patent Attorneys in a global setting, with direct reports in Sweden and a Director located in France with direct reports currently in France, USA, South Korea and India.
